Mach V Motorsports in Sterling, VA. They are great and do a very professional job. Though you could try and do it yourself, there is no way you can align the suspension yourself without a machine, the tolerances are very close. Mach V has done several cars for me and my friends, most recently the KW suspension on the 1 series, all in the $700 range for a full days work. Well worth it though!

I had friends install suspension long ago, and even being very careful, things always took longer, and we still needed a proper alignment afterwards.
